Maintenance and Cleaning
Cleaning the Spray Arms
The spray arms can be easily removed for periodic
cleaning of the nozzles to prevent possible clogging. Wash
them under running water and carefully replace them in
their seats, checking that their rotary movement is in no
way impeded. Grasp the middle of the spray arm, pull it
upwards to remove it. Wash the arm under a jet of running
water and replace it carefully to its seat. After reassembly,
check that the spray arms rotate freely. Otherwise, check
that they have been installed correctly.
How to Keep Your Dishwasher in Shape
■ After Every Wash
After every wash, turn off the water supply to the
appliance and leave the door slightly open so that
moisture and odors are not trapped inside.
■ Remove the Plug
Before cleaning or performing maintenance, always
remove the plug from the socket.
■ No Solvents or Abrasive Cleaning
To clean the exterior and rubber parts of the
dishwasher, do not use solvents or abrasive
cleaning products.
Only use a cloth with warm soapy water.
To remove spots or stains from the surface of the
interior, use a cloth dampened with water with a little
vinegar, or a cleaning product made specifically for
dishwashers.
■ When not in use for a long time
It is recommend that you run a wash cycle with the
dishwasher empty and then remove the plug from
the socket, turn off the water supply and leave the
door of the appliance slightly open. This will help the
door seals to last longer and prevent odours from
forming within the appliance.
■ Moving the Appliance
If the appliance must be moved, try to keep it in the
vertical position. If absolutely necessary, it can be
positioned on its back.
■ Seals
One of the factors that cause odors to form in the
dishwasher is food that remains trapped in the seals.
Periodic cleaning with a damp sponge will prevent
this from occurring.
